brong 14 Aug 2008 11:33 AM

Yeah, it works with FM DAV.

You will need to create some folders yourself. I used a base directory of:

https://dav.messagingengine.com/bron...fm/files/weave

Under that I created:

user/
user/brong@fastmail.fm/
user/brong@fastmail.fm/meta/
user/brong@fastmail.fm/private/
user/brong@fastmail.fm/public/

Then I used my username and password and said I already had an account.

Actually, I did significantly more mucking around, because I didn't create those folders first. It doesn't seem to create stuff for itself, relying on it already being there...

Looking good so far, I've synced some bookmarks between two machines :)

brong 14 Aug 2008 02:51 PM

That "409" error means that an intermediate resource didn't exist. I.e. you need to create the folder structure I mentioned above. Yes, I use my email address, and yes, you need an @ in the folder name.

brong 14 Aug 2008 02:54 PM

And yes you need at least dav.messagingengine.com/username.domain/files/ in the server path, preferably a subdirectory so you don't forget what the "user" directory refers to. That part appears to be hard-coded in the javascript of the weave code (I've been reading their DAV client implementation in javascript. It's pretty nice)
